This elegant and high-specification one double bedroom ground floor apartment resides just moments from Chancery Lane, EC4A.

Located on the ground floor of this impeccably finished development, completed by EHA Construction in 2013, Aston House offers contemporary living with high-specification finishes throughout. With only nine exclusive apartments, this boutique development has a community feel, enhanced by beautifully designed communal areas.

Residents here benefit from owning a share of the freehold, having successfully enfranchised. As a result, the newly formed management company ensures the building is exceptionally well maintained and the service charges remain competitive, a rare find for a new build in Central London.

The apartment itself features a spacious open-plan reception and kitchen, boasting sleek white gloss cabinetry, a polished granite worktop, a mirrored splashback, and fully integrated Samsung appliances for a seamless modern aesthetic.

The generously sized double bedroom can accommodate a King-size bed and includes built-in wardrobes and luxurious carpeting, while the bathroom is fully tiled in elegant limestone, complete with mood lighting and a rain-style showerhead over the bath. Additional storage is conveniently provided in the hallway.

Stand-out features include mood lighting controls, high ceilings, engineered black American walnut flooring in the living area, and efficient underfloor heating. Residents further benefit from triple-glazed windows, secure video entry, and lift access for added convenience.

The vendor is willing to include some freestanding furnishings in the sale, an added bonus for those wishing to move in right away with minimal hassle.

Furnival Street is ideally located near a variety of excellent amenities and dining spots, including popular eateries such as The Black Penny (specialty coffee and all-day dining), Humble Grape (a chic wine bar and restaurant), Baranis (a stylish Provencal cocktail bar), and Sushi Tetsu (Japanese fine dining). Just a few minutes' walk from Chancery Lane Tube Station, the property has swift access to the City, Holborn, and West-End, making it a prime spot for professionals.

Aston House enjoys a unique advantage of tranquillity in the evenings and weekends, despite its central location within the bustling legal and business district.

    OnTheMarket may have applied supplementary data to this property listing, including:

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on December 20, 2021

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on January 4,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
